SETTING UP AN INTERNET OFFICE

Setting up an internet office can be relatively simple. In today's marketplace of predesigned templates, you dont really have to understand HTML or any other code. You do have to make time to focus on what you want for several hours so that you can put together a useful site. As you may know, quality takes time so you should set aside a few hours per week on a specific day to focus on this project. You can begin by putting together a list of the things you would like to have access to when you are on the road. If you carry a portfolio, briefcase or any work as part of your profession, you should consider getting everything digitized (scanned, typed, reformatted) so that it can be made readily available by computer. If all of your files are already on a computer then most of the archiving work is done. Create a folder on your computer and call it "uploads" to that you will remember what you need to copy to this folder. As you realize what you need to take with you copying those items to the uploads folder as a matter of habit will make your life easier when the pressure to perform hits.
